Electrostatic discharge is one of the biggest threats to electronic parts. Even a small static charge can destroy sensitive components.
Anti-static electronics packaging is essential for microprocessors, PCBs, semiconductor devices, and memory chips.
2. Custom Thermoformed Trays for Secure PlacementThermoformed trays hold components firmly in place, prevent movement, and reduce breakage during shipping.
They are ideal for connectors, circuit modules, and precision electronic parts in automated manufacturing environments.
3. Foam Inserts and Protective CushioningFoam-based electronics packaging absorbs shock and vibration, preventing scratches, cracks, and impact damage.
This solution is commonly used for sensors, medical electronics, aerospace components, and fragile consumer devices.
4. Moisture-Barrier Packaging for Humidity ControlMoisture-resistant packaging prevents corrosion, short circuits, and long-term degradation.
This is critical for lithium battery components, PCB assemblies, and export shipments.
5. Rigid Boxes for High-Value ElectronicsRigid electronics packaging provides strong stacking resistance, crush protection, and premium presentation.
It is ideal for laboratory electronics, sensitive testing instruments, and high-end devices.
6. Clamshell and Blister Packaging for Retail ProtectionRetail electronics packaging must protect products while allowing visibility.
Blister and clamshell packaging offers tamper resistance, theft prevention, and strong shelf appeal for chargers, earphones, batteries, and accessories.
7. Sustainable Electronics Packaging Solutions in 2026Eco-friendly electronics packaging options include recyclable PET trays, paper-based inserts, reusable industrial trays, and reduced plastic structures.
